HI SB667
Bill
AI Summary
-
Regulates pharmacy benefit management (PBM) companies in Hawaii by requiring registration with the Insurance Commissioner beginning January 1, 2014
-
Authorizes periodic audits of pharmacies that submit claims to PBM companies to ensure compliance and prevent fraud
-
Requires PBM companies to disclose drug costs and financial contract information to enrollees
-
Prohibits certain predatory pricing practices by PBM companies and establishes penalties for violations
-
Requires the Insurance Commissioner to consult with the Board of Pharmacy when adopting rules to implement the measure
